Frequently Asked Questions

What is CWE-787?

CWE-787 (Out-of-bounds Write) is a weakness category in the Common Weakness Enumeration (CWE) system maintained by MITRE. It describes a class of software or hardware vulnerability that can lead to security issues.

How many CVEs are classified as CWE-787?

There are 17,111 CVE records associated with CWE-787 in our database. Of these, 2513 are critical severity, 8761 are high severity, and 2814 are medium severity.

How can I protect against CWE-787 vulnerabilities?

Protection strategies depend on the specific weakness type. General measures include input validation, secure coding practices, regular security testing, and keeping software up to date.
